March 2nd, 2025: A Day of Sun and Moderate Breeze in St. Kitts and Nevis

The twin-island nation of St. Kitts and Nevis is expected to experience a pleasant day on March 2nd, 2025, with predominantly sunny conditions interspersed with broken clouds. Temperatures will peak at a comfortable 28°C during the day, dipping to a refreshing 24°C at night, creating ideal conditions for enjoying the islands’ natural beauty. With approximately five hours of bright sunshine gracing the islands, residents and visitors can look forward to a day filled with outdoor activities and exploration. While the heat and humidity will remain at low levels, ensuring comfortable conditions even under the sun’s rays, individuals should exercise caution due to the very high UV index of 10. Protective measures such as sunscreen, hats, and sunglasses are highly recommended to minimize the risk of sunburn. A moderate easterly breeze, blowing at 25 kilometers per hour, will provide a gentle cooling effect throughout the day, adding to the overall pleasant atmosphere.

Impact of the Very High UV Index

Despite the agreeable temperatures and low humidity, the very high UV index of 10 necessitates a serious consideration of sun protection measures. The intensity of the sun’s ultraviolet radiation on this day poses a significant risk of sunburn and long-term skin damage. Therefore, it is crucial to take preventative measures. Applying a broad-spectrum sunscreen with a high SPF is paramount. Wearing protective clothing, such as wide-brimmed hats and sunglasses, will further shield against the harmful rays. Seeking shade during peak sun hours is also highly advisable. These precautions will allow individuals to enjoy the beautiful weather while minimizing their exposure to potentially harmful UV radiation.
